COMAR 05.04.05.19 Program Fund Allocations
0.2K chars
.19 Program Fund Allocations. It is the intent of the Department that Program funds be distributed Statewide. Monies appropriated to the Program shall be made available Statewide on a first-come, first-served basis.

COMAR 05.04.08.01 General
0.2K chars
.01 General. These regulations prescribe the policies, procedures, and authorizations for making loans to adapt existing housing to provide accessory, shared, and sheltered housing facilities.

COMAR 05.04.08.19 Program Fund Allocations
0.2K chars
.19 Program Fund Allocations. It is the intent of the Department that Program funds be distributed Statewide. Monies appropriated to the Program shall be made available Statewide on a first-come, first-served basis.
